Forecast: Whole Milk Production in Germany

Whole milk production in Germany reached 2.28 million metric tons in 2023, following a period of fluctuations. Production has seen both increases and decreases over the past decade, with significant drops in 2022 by 8.62%, and a minor recovery in 2023 with a year-on-year increase of 0.37%. The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) over the last five years is -1.35%, indicating a general downward trend.

Forecasts from 2024 to 2028 predict a modest recovery with a five-year CAGR of 0.24%. The production value in 2028 is anticipated to reach 2.31 million metric tons, marking a 1.21% growth from 2023. The near future suggests stabilization with slight growth.

Future trends to watch for include potential impacts of climate change on dairy farming, consumer preferences shifting towards plant-based alternatives, and regulatory changes related to agricultural policies and environmental sustainability. These factors could significantly influence production volumes in Germany.
